+.IP \fBselection_method\fR=\fImethod\fR
+The selection method used to select a bucket for a select group.
+This is a string of 1 to 15 bytes in length known to lower layers.
+This field is optional for \fBadd\-group\fR, \fBadd\-groups\fR and
+\fBmod\-group\fR commands on groups of type \fBselect\fR. Prohibited
+otherwise. The default value is the empty string.
+.IP
+This option will use a Netronome OpenFlow extension which is only supported
+when using Open vSwitch 2.4 and later with OpenFlow 1.5 and later.
+
+.IP \fBselection_method_param\fR=\fIparam\fR
+64-bit integer parameter to the selection method selected by the
+\fBselection_method\fR field. The parameter's use is defined by the
+lower-layer that implements the \fBselection_method\fR. It is optional if
+the \fBselection_method\fR field is specified as a non-empty string.
+Prohibited otherwise. The default value is zero.
+.IP
+This option will use a Netronome OpenFlow extension which is only supported
+when using Open vSwitch 2.4 and later with OpenFlow 1.5 and later.
+
+.IP \fBfields\fR=\fIparam\fR
+The field parameters to selection method selected by the
+\fBselection_method\fR field. The syntax is described in \fBFlow Syntax\fR
+with the additional restrictions that if a value is provided it is
+treated as a wildcard mask and wildcard masks following a slash are
+prohibited. The pre-requisites of fields must be provided by any flows that
+output to the group. The use of the fields is defined by the lower-layer
+that implements the \fBselection_method\fR. They are optional if the
+\fBselection_method\fR field is specified as a non-empty string.
+Prohibited otherwise. The default is no fields.
+.IP
+This option will use a Netronome OpenFlow extension which is only supported
+when using Open vSwitch 2.4 and later with OpenFlow 1.5 and later.
